Essential Land Requirements for Utility-Scale Solar Development
Understanding the land requirements for solar farm development is crucial for successful project planning. A utility-scale solar power plant may require between 5 and 7 acres per megawatt (MW) of generating capacity. As a general rule of thumb, each direct current (DC) megawatt requires approximately five acres of buildable land. These sites typically occupy around 3,200 acres and contain hundreds of thousands of solar panels.
However, not all land within a project area can be utilized. Local authorities usually permit only around 60% of the total acreage to be covered with solar PV projects due to setbacks and zoning restrictions. This makes accurate land surveying even more critical for maximizing usable space and ensuring compliance with local regulations.
Critical Surveying Services for Solar Farm Success
Professional land surveying serves as the foundation for every successful solar energy project. Land surveys are a crucial first step in solar farm development, ensuring that the selected site is suitable for large-scale solar installations by providing detailed information about the land’s topography, soil stability, and existing infrastructure.
Topographical Surveys
The topography of the land is a significant factor in determining solar farm feasibility, as surveys help identify flat areas, slopes, and other geographical features that affect solar panel installation. Solar developers seek clear, flat land with minimal inclines (5 degrees maximum) to accommodate single-axis tracker systems that can increase power generation by 15%.
Boundary and Property Surveys
Accurate boundary determination is essential for large-scale solar projects. Energy projects typically cover large rural or semi-rural tracts and must account for precise boundaries and lot configurations across large parcels, making land surveys non-negotiable for risk management and project success.
Environmental and Regulatory Compliance
Significant floodplain or wetland issues can prevent solar projects from getting off the ground, as solar farms cannot be constructed within wetlands and usually require additional due diligence to build on floodplains. Professional surveys must assess zoning restrictions, land suitability, soil quality, flood zones, and wetland designations.
